Sketcher: clean up general commands tooltips

* `MapOnSketch` is active only when there is a sketch available
  in the document.
* `ReorientSketch` and `ValidateSketch` are active only when one,
  and only one, sketch is selected.
* `MergeSketch` is active only when there is at least two sketches
  selected.
* `MirrorSketch` is active only when there is at least one sketch selected.

Clean up the lines so they are not extremely long.
